A hazardous spill could occur on or off-campus and affect the entire college and nearby community.
IMMEDIATE ACTION
- Call Campus Safety at 253-288-3350 or campus ext. 3350
- Evacuate the immediate area, avoid the area of the spill, and close the doors behind you
DO
- If material contacts your skin, immediately flush the affected area with copious amounts of water. Remove and discard contaminated clothing and shoes.
- Consider extinguishing a naked flame or fire hazard
- If outside, stay upstream, uphill and upwind of the spill
DON'T
- DO NOT attempt to clean up the spill yourself
- DO NOT leave campus until officials have initiated campus evacuation procedures
- DO NOT return to a building until notified by officials
